In the mad rush of preparing for birth, labour and leaving for the hospital the house may resemble a bombsite. If at all possible, try to have the house tidy for the return home. Enlist the help of relatives and friends if you need.
Some useful pointers:
- If it’s a winter baby make sure the house is warm, but not too warm. Ensure there is plenty of fresh air in the room where baby sleeps
- Try to have a stocked pantry for the return
- While friends and family will be keen to call in, you can play the important role of keeping everyone informed about how things are going and letting them know when mum and baby are ready for visits
- Don’t hesitate to ask for help from friends, family and neighbours.
